When is the best time to embark on a Nile River cruise?

The cooler months from October to April are ideal for a Nile River cruise. During this time, you can enjoy comfortable weather for exploring historical sites and engaging in outdoor activities, avoiding the scorching heat of the Egyptian summer.

How long does a Nile River cruise typically last?

Nile River cruises typically last 3 to 7 nights, with varying itineraries and attractions. Longer cruises are available for a more extensive exploration. Confirm the specific duration with the cruise operator or travel agency when booking.

What are the different types of cabins available on Nile River cruise ships?

Nile River cruise ships offer a range of cabin types, including Standard, Deluxe, Suites, Family, Upper Deck, and Lower Deck cabins. Each type caters to different preferences and budgets. Standard cabins provide essential amenities, while Deluxe cabins offer more space and upgraded amenities.
